BSF picks up Bangladeshi at Lalmonirhart frontier
Publish : 06 Jan 2018, 12:37
Members of Indian Border Security Force (BSF) have picked up a Bangladeshi national from Masterer Bari border area in Patgram upazila of Lalmonirhat district.
The Bangladeshi national is Rezaul Karim, 33, son of Abdul Jalil of Islampur.
A patrol team of BSF 61 battalion of Cooch Behar chased a group of cattle traders along the border around 12:30am on Saturday and caught Rezaul.
They took him to their camp, said major Syed Muniruzzaman, acting commanding officer of BGB 61 battalion Rangpur.
BGB has sent a protest letter to BSF and urged them to hold a flag meeting.
